What 4 devicemaker CEOs were paid in 2022

Recent proxy statements from spine and orthopedic devicemakers unveil how top executives were compensated in 2022.

Advertisement

Here is how four devicemakers were paid last year:

Kevin Lobo, CEO of Stryker: $18.6 million

Bryan Hanson, CEO of Zimmer Biomet: $16.4 million

Joaquin Duato, CEO of Jounson and Johnson: $13.1 million

Vafa Jamali, CEO of ZimVie: $10.4 million
